news 2026/5/5 5:31:47

终极Happy Island Designer指南:5分钟快速打造梦想岛屿

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
终极Happy Island Designer指南:5分钟快速打造梦想岛屿

终极Happy Island Designer指南:5分钟快速打造梦想岛屿

【免费下载链接】HappyIslandDesigner"Happy Island Designer (Alpha)",是一个在线工具,它允许用户设计和定制自己的岛屿。这个工具是受游戏《动物森友会》(Animal Crossing)启发而创建的,游戏中玩家可以自定义自己的岛屿。项目地址: https://gitcode.com/gh_mirrors/ha/HappyIslandDesigner

你是否曾经在《动物森友会》游戏中花费数小时规划岛屿布局,却总是感觉不够完美?或者在脑海中构思了无数创意,但实际建造时却遇到各种限制?Happy Island Designer正是为了解决这些问题而生的免费在线工具,它让你在浏览器中就能轻松设计和可视化你的梦想岛屿,无需任何编程经验。

为什么选择Happy Island Designer?

Happy Island Designer与其他岛屿规划工具相比,拥有几个独特优势:

完全免费在线使用- 无需下载安装,打开浏览器即可开始设计智能网格系统- 精确的A-F列和1-7行坐标定位,确保每个元素都放在正确位置实时可视化- 所见即所得的设计界面,立即看到布局效果跨平台兼容- 在电脑、平板、手机上都可流畅使用数据安全保存- 创新的图片编码技术,将地图数据隐藏在图片中

Happy Island Designer的网格系统让岛屿规划变得精确而简单

5分钟快速上手指南

第一步:访问与界面熟悉

只需打开浏览器访问Happy Island Designer,你就能看到一个清晰的设计界面。左侧是工具面板,中间是岛屿画布,右侧是颜色和图层控制。

第二步:基础地形绘制

  1. 选择画笔工具和地形颜色(草地、沙滩、水域)
  2. 在画布上点击或拖动绘制地形
  3. 按住Shift键可以绘制笔直的线条
  4. 使用不同大小的画笔适应不同区域

第三步:建筑与设施放置

  1. 从建筑库中选择房屋、商店、桥梁等元素
  2. 拖拽到网格上的精确位置
  3. 使用旋转功能调整建筑方向
  4. 利用碰撞检测避免布局冲突

第四步:保存与分享

  1. 点击保存按钮生成带数据的图片
  2. 分享给朋友或保存到本地
  3. 需要时重新加载图片恢复完整设计

核心功能深度解析

智能网格系统:精准定位的秘诀

Happy Island Designer的网格系统是其核心优势。每个单元格都有明确的坐标(如A2、C5),让你能够:

  • 精确放置建筑:确保每个建筑都在理想位置
  • 保持间距一致:避免拥挤或过于分散的布局
  • 规划路径网络:创建自然的道路连接
  • 分层设计:在不同图层上安排地形、建筑和装饰

图片编码技术:创新的数据保存方式

最令人惊叹的功能是将地图数据编码到图片的alpha通道中。这意味着:

  1. 一张图片包含所有信息:无需额外文件
  2. 直观的文件管理:通过预览图片即可识别内容
  3. 安全的数据存储:图片格式不易损坏
  4. 轻松的分享方式:标准的图片格式便于传播

完整的岛屿设计案例展示建筑、路径和自然元素的完美融合

高级工具与快捷键

掌握这些快捷键,你的设计效率将大幅提升:

快捷键功能使用场景
Shift + 拖动绘制直线创建笔直的道路或河流
Alt + 点击颜色快速切换颜色在不同地形间快速切换
Alt + 滚动缩放视图查看细节或整体布局
空格键 + 拖动平移画布移动到不同区域
Ctrl + Z / Ctrl + Y撤销/重做纠正错误或尝试不同方案

实战案例:从零打造完美岛屿

案例一:休闲度假岛设计

设计目标:创建一个以休闲娱乐为主的度假风格岛屿

实施步骤

  1. 使用大面积水域创建中心湖泊
  2. 围绕湖泊布置咖啡馆、博物馆和商店
  3. 用蜿蜒的小路连接各个区域
  4. 在边缘区域种植樱花树和花卉
  5. 设置多个休息区和观景点

关键技巧

  • 利用不同深浅的绿色创建层次感
  • 在建筑周围留出足够的活动空间
  • 使用曲线路径增加自然感

案例二:功能分区岛屿设计

设计目标:创建功能明确、分区合理的实用型岛屿

实施步骤

  1. 将岛屿划分为居住区、商业区、娱乐区和农业区
  2. 每个区域使用不同的地形颜色区分
  3. 建立主干道连接所有区域
  4. 在区域交界处设置过渡装饰
  5. 确保每个功能区都有足够的配套设施

关键技巧

  • 使用网格坐标确保分区对齐
  • 为未来发展预留扩展空间
  • 保持各区域间的视觉平衡

基础地形规划展示自然河流走向和植被分布

进阶技巧与隐藏功能

多层设计策略

Happy Island Designer支持多层设计,建议采用以下分层方法:

第一层:基础地形

  • 水域、沙滩、草地等自然元素
  • 使用大画笔快速填充大面积区域

第二层:主要建筑

  • 住宅、商店、博物馆等固定建筑
  • 确保建筑间距合理,避免拥挤

第三层:装饰元素

  • 树木、花卉、家具等装饰物
  • 使用小画笔进行精细调整

第四层:路径与桥梁

  • 道路、桥梁、楼梯等连接元素
  • 确保路径网络连贯且美观

移动端优化使用

虽然主要面向桌面用户,但Happy Island Designer在移动设备上也有良好表现:

  • 双指缩放:使用双指手势放大缩小视图
  • 两指滑动:滚动浏览整个岛屿地图
  • 触摸操作:所有工具都支持触摸交互
  • 响应式布局:自动适应不同屏幕尺寸

性能优化建议

如果遇到性能问题,可以尝试以下方法:

  1. 简化设计:减少过于复杂的细节
  2. 分层保存:将不同部分保存为单独的图片
  3. 定期清理:清除不需要的自动保存文件
  4. 使用快捷键:减少鼠标操作,提高效率

常见问题解决方案

浏览器频繁崩溃怎么办?

这通常是由于自动保存文件损坏引起的。解决方法很简单:

  1. 按F12打开浏览器开发者工具
  2. 在控制台中输入:editor.clearAutosave()
  3. 按回车执行命令
  4. 刷新页面重新开始

图标加载缓慢怎么办?

这是正常现象,因为所有图标都需要从服务器加载。地形会先显示,图标会陆续出现。如果某些图标一直不显示,可以:

  1. 检查网络连接
  2. 刷新页面重新加载
  3. 清除浏览器缓存后重试

保存的图片无法加载怎么办?

确保图片没有被压缩或编辑过。某些图片托管服务会自动压缩图片,这会破坏编码的地图数据。建议:

  1. 直接保存到本地电脑
  2. 使用不压缩图片的云存储服务
  3. 避免使用图片编辑软件修改保存的图片

设计过程中卡顿怎么办?

如果设计复杂岛屿时感到卡顿,可以:

  1. 减少同时显示的图层数量
  2. 使用更简单的画笔工具
  3. 定期保存进度并重新加载
  4. 关闭其他占用资源的浏览器标签

本地开发与自定义

对于想要深入了解或定制Happy Island Designer的开发者,项目提供了完整的开发环境:

环境搭建步骤

git clone https://gitcode.com/gh_mirrors/ha/HappyIslandDesigner cd HappyIslandDesigner npm install npm start

核心模块结构

  • 地形绘制系统:app/paint.ts - 处理所有绘图操作
  • 网格管理:app/grid.ts - 管理坐标和布局系统
  • 数据保存:app/save.ts - 实现图片编码和解码
  • 用户界面:app/components/ - 所有React组件
  • 工具模块:app/tools/ - 各种设计工具的实现

技术文档资源

  • 技术实现细节:docs/README-technical.md
  • 本地开发指南:docs/README-localdev.md

开始你的岛屿设计之旅

Happy Island Designer不仅是一个工具,更是你实现创意想象的平台。无论你是想要重新规划现有岛屿,还是从头开始创建全新的岛屿世界,这个工具都能提供你需要的所有功能。

记住成功岛屿设计的关键原则:从整体规划开始,逐步添加细节;大胆尝试不同的布局方案;利用撤销功能探索各种可能性;最重要的是,享受创造的乐趣!

现在,打开Happy Island Designer,开始打造属于你的完美岛屿吧!每一次点击都是创意的表达,每一个设计都是梦想的实现。

【免费下载链接】HappyIslandDesigner"Happy Island Designer (Alpha)",是一个在线工具,它允许用户设计和定制自己的岛屿。这个工具是受游戏《动物森友会》(Animal Crossing)启发而创建的,游戏中玩家可以自定义自己的岛屿。项目地址: https://gitcode.com/gh_mirrors/ha/HappyIslandDesigner

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/5 5:26:26

基于ModelScope的多智能体协作框架CoPaw:架构、实现与应用

1. 项目概述与核心价值 最近在开源社区里,一个名为 CoPaw-ModelScope 的项目引起了我的注意。这个项目由 jaccchina-ai 团队发布,从名字就能看出,它是在阿里云旗下的 ModelScope 模型即服务平台上,围绕“CoPaw”这个概念构建…

作者头像 李华
网站建设 2026/5/5 5:24:18

SWE-EVO基准测试:评估编码代理在长期软件维护中的适应能力

1. 项目背景与核心价值在软件开发领域,长期维护和迭代的项目往往面临独特的挑战。不同于从零开始的新项目,这些"活系统"(Living System)需要开发人员在已有代码基础上进行持续优化、功能扩展和缺陷修复。SWE-EVO基准测试…

作者头像 李华
网站建设 2026/5/5 5:24:17

无CPU并行λ演算:数字逻辑中的函数式革命

1. 无CPU并行λ演算:数字逻辑中的函数式革命在晶体管密度持续飙升而时钟频率增长停滞的时代,计算机架构正在经历一场范式转移。传统CPU架构的串行瓶颈日益凸显,而函数式编程因其天然的无状态特性和并行潜力,正在数字逻辑领域开辟一…

作者头像 李华
网站建设 2026/5/5 5:22:09

Andes框架:LLM服务性能优化的预调度技术创新

1. Andes框架的核心价值与技术定位在自然语言处理服务大规模落地的今天,LLM(大语言模型)服务框架的性能优化成为工程实践中的关键挑战。Andes框架的创新之处在于,它从用户体验质量(QoE)的角度重构了传统文本…

作者头像 李华
网站建设 2026/5/5 5:21:28

python pika

# 深入理解Python Pika:一个资深开发者的实践笔记 聊到Python的消息队列中间件,Pika这个名字总会浮现在我脑海里。它不是那种花哨的框架,更像是一把可靠的瑞士军刀——简单、直接,却能在关键时候解决棘手问题。让我们从几个维度来…

作者头像 李华